Apple has hired Greg Duffy, the co-founder of security camera firm Dropcam, The Information reports.

An Apple spokesperson has confirmed that Duffy, who ended up at the Google-owned Nest after the company he founded was acquired in 2014, will be joining Apple but declined to comment on his role.
Like other recent high-profile hires by Apple, people close to the matter have speculated that Duffy is “likely to be leading a special project at Apple that is operating like a startup within the company.” Duffy’s background also suggests a possibility that his role may be related to Apple’s HomeKit home automation framework.
